Kikuletwa Hot Spring is located in the middle of a semi arid landscape, surrounded by sprawling fig trees. Amid the trees it features crystal clear water bubbling from underground springs.
Materuni waterfalls tour is an ideal getaway for those strapped for time. The waterfall is located 30 minutes from Moshi town. This tour is accompanied by a visit to the Materuni village as well as a coffee tour.
The Marangu Route is the oldest on Kilimanjaro and is also one of the most popular – mainly because it is the only route on the mountain that has huts provided for hikers.
